Transaction 43ddadc7f7c75ab341da599a29e37cbc5734928344563ba6dfa5e58826df175c
2 Input
2 Outputs
- 43ddadc7f7c75ab341da599a29e37cbc5734928344563ba6dfa5e58826df175c:0
- 43ddadc7f7c75ab341da599a29e37cbc5734928344563ba6dfa5e58826df175c:1
value 578838
address 14n6fKqYUJSKd4tBUxZahuQ6D1st4ZgURJ
value 2033680
address 17RKwBetbRAz1LPSJuXFWJYVZrZsGA5L2M